I have uni-polar signal (0-2V) inserted to FDA (INP) to drive the ADS4122.

The ADC have Differential input voltage of 2 Vpp and VCM of 0.95V.

from the data sheet:

The analog input consists of a switched-capacitor-based, differential, sample-and-hold architecture. This
differential topology results in very good ac performance even for high input frequencies at high sampling rates.
The INP and INM pins must be externally biased around a common-mode voltage of 0.95 V, available on the
VCM pin. For a full-scale differential input, each input INP and INM pin must swing symmetrically between (VCM
+ 0.5 V) and (VCM – 0.5 V), resulting in a 2-VPP differential input swing.

My question is: 

what constant value I need to insert to INN input of the FDA?

is this value is the 1V which is half of the input voltage ?

in the application guide from TI I see, the VCM have the value of half of the input voltage so it's also inserted to the INN.  This is no this case!!
